------- Additional comments from [EMAIL PROTECTED] Fri Feb 25 19:41:19 -0800 2005 ------- The Document Recovery feature seems to be falsely triggering. Whether creating a new database or connecting to an existing database (i.e... ms access), the initial connection works fine. On all subsequent attempts at opening the *.odb document, the Document Recovery dialog pops up. There seems to be no actual issue with the file(s)(i.e... ms access database or *.odb file).
